[quote=Anonymous]It isn't worth it to those partners, PP. You have to understand when someone wants you gone, why waste your limited power saving them when you could use it to get more origination credit or points or whatever. It's unlikely unless OP has some sort of hook that makes it worth another partner's time (which if she did she wouldn't have been targeted by the insane partner -- they go after the defenseless). Also, there's is a thing in biglaw about narratives and how someone can go from being a great attorney to the most inept mess the legal profession has ever seen. I've seen this happen over and over. And it's sad and demoralizing to the poor associate, but it's also the way firms work. It's never their fault. It's never a bad partner. It's always an inept, stupid, lazy associate. OP needs to find another job, stat. Her career actually could be completely sunk if she doesn't take looking seriously.[/quote]
